Context:
Psalm 31, attributed to David, is a heartfelt prayer for deliverance and a declaration of trust in God. Throughout the psalm, David expresses his distress and reliance on God’s righteousness and protection. He appeals to God to save him from his adversaries and reflects on God’s past faithfulness as a basis for his hope.
Psalms 31:24:
“Be strong and take heart, all you who hope in the Lord.”
This verse serves as an encouragement to all believers, reinforcing the need for strength and courage which are rooted in the hope that comes from trusting in God.
